Sha256: 8bf6b8b549bb21b15a46e85f94cbc4b4410de0c893d7576f09d6af168fc377f7

Contents?: true

Size: 699 Bytes

Versions: 3

Compression:

Stored size: 699 Bytes

Contents

require 'pry-byebug'
require_relative '../lib/rentvine'

auth = {
  account_code: ENV['RENTVINE_ACCOUNT_CODE'],
  api_key: ENV['RENTVINE_API_KEY'],
  api_secret: ENV['RENTVINE_API_SECRET']
}
rv_client = Rentvine::Client.new(auth)

# =========================================
# Unit Examples
# =========================================

# ===========================

property_id = 13
rv_client.units(property_id).each do |unit|
  puts unit.address
end

# ===========================

property_id = 13
unit_id = 38
rvu = rv_client.unit(property_id, unit_id)
puts rvu.address

# ===========================

rv_client.export_units.each do |unit|
  puts unit.address
end

# ===========================

Version data entries

3 entries across 3 versions & 1 rubygems

Version Path
rentvine-0.3.1 examples/units.rb
rentvine-0.3.0 examples/units.rb
rentvine-0.2.0 examples/units.rb